Product Details
Details
The steel receiver boasts a polished blued finish
Equipped with a saddle ring for added convenience
Drilled and tapped for easy receiver mount installation
Features a 22 inches round barrel with a polished blued finish
Enhanced with a durable steel barrel band
Comes with a full length magazine tube for extended capacity
Utilizes a smooth lever action mechanism for quick and reliable cycling
Showcasing a grade I walnut stock for timeless elegance
Designed with a straight grip for comfortable handling
Enhanced with a carbine style forearm for a classic look
Equipped with a carbine ladder style rear sight and a blade front sight for precise aiming

The Winchester model 1886 is a lever action rifle that was first introduced in 1886. It was designed to be a powerful rifle that could handle large caliber cartridges, such as the .45-70 government. The model 1886 was a success and was used by hunters and soldiers for many years. This version of the model 1886 is a superbly crafted rifle that is both reliable and accurate. It is built with a solid steel receiver and a heavy duty barrel. The stock is made of high quality walnut and is finished with a beautiful oil finish.
